    NEA Baptist Hospital, Clinic to Begin Medical Campus Construction

    JONESBORO, Ark. — Construction on the new NEA Baptist Health System medical campus will begin within the next month, according to health system officials.

    “We are eager to take the next step in this important project,” said Paul Betz, administrator and CEO of NEA Baptist Memorial Hospital. “The new facilities will help us completely transform the way we care for patients because the hospital and the new NEA Baptist Clinic building will be connected. Many of our physicians will be in the same location as the hospital, meaning physicians and hospital staff can work together more easily to provide integrated care to patients.”


    Trailers will move onto the construction site this month, and work on the buildings will begin in April. The project, which was designed by architectural firm Earl Swensson Associates Inc., is expected to be complete in the summer of 2013. The new hospital will measure 550,000-square-feet and have 181 beds. An adjoining 213,000-square-foot professional medical office building will house NEA Baptist Clinic’s medical specialists and surgeons, as well as diagnostic testing services. The building will be connected floor by floor with the inpatient hospital.

    “The physicians and staff of NEA Baptist Clinic are excited to see the dream of a new medical office building become a reality,” said Darrell King, CEO of NEA Baptist Clinic. “Our building connects each clinic department with the appropriate hospital floor. This type of integrated design enhances our ability to provide patients with a high level of health care and allows our patients and physicians to easily move between the clinic and the hospital for care and testing.”

    Said Harold Petty, Earl Swensson Associates’ director of medical design and principal-in-charge of the Jonesboro project, “The opportunity to work with the NEA Baptist Health System and the incorporation of multiple service lines of a large physician group has been an exciting experience for our design team. We’ve been able to align NEA Baptist Clinic’s clinical service lines with that of the new hospital so they become well integrated for high efficiency. This efficiency, in turn, benefits the patients, families, physicians and staff in the achievement of better outcomes in the patient experience. Some of the important design features include easy wayfinding and entry onto the medical campus; a healing, hospitable environment within; and comfortable inpatient rooms filled with natural light.”

    NEA Baptist Health System has selected Hoar Construction to build the new integrated medical campus in Jonesboro. The firm has built more than 7 million square feet of health care space.

    “We’re grateful that NEA Baptist Health System has expressed their trust in Hoar Construction,” said Rob Burton, president of Hoar Construction. “We’re extremely pleased to be a part of their project team, and we look forward to working with them on a very successful project.”

    Hoar Construction is very familiar with Arkansas, having worked on projects throughout the state. One of the company’s recent projects was the Mall at Turtle Creek in Jonesboro. During the construction of the new medical campus, Hoar will work with numerous subcontractors and suppliers, many of those local to the area.

    About NEA Baptist Health System
    NEA Baptist Health System comprises the 100-bed NEA Baptist Hospital and NEA Baptist Clinic, one of northeast Arkansas’ largest physician groups. The hospital offers a number of inpatient and outpatient services, including surgical services, neurology, cancer care, open-heart surgery, as well as labor and delivery services through the hospital’s Women’s Center. NEA Baptist Clinic’s nearly 100 physicians practice in more than 30 specialties and offer a wealth of services, from weight loss surgery to chemotherapy.     About Earl Swensson Associates Inc.
    Earl Swensson Associates is celebrating its 50th anniversary in business this year providing design services in architecture, interior architecture, master planning and space planning to health care clients across the country. ESa is an Evidence-based Design Accreditation and Certification Advocate firm, a program of The Center for Health Design. The firm is also a charter member of the Planetree Visionary Design Network, one of only seven nationally, establishing it as a specialist in evidence-based health care design following the Planetree philosophy and its core components of healing design.     About Hoar Construction, LLC
    Hoar Construction, established in 1940, has offices in Birmingham, Nashville, Houston, and Orlando. The firm is recognized annually as a top US general contractor and construction manager by Engineering News Record Magazine. Hoar works with clients in the health care, retail, commercial, and industrial markets and provides program management services for many public and private entities.
